esp32 裸机开发
时间: 2023-11-19 07:55:26 浏览: 81
ESP32可以使用ESP-IDF进行裸机开发,ESP-IDF是ESP32官方提供的开发框架,支持FreeRTOS操作系统,提供了丰富的API和组件,可以方便地进行底层硬件控制和网络通信等操作。具体开发步骤可以参考ESP-IDF官方文档,包括环境搭建、工程创建、编译烧录等。另外,ESP32也支持使用C语言进行裸机开发,可以直接使用GCC等编译器进行开发。
相关问题
esp32 idf开发
ESP32 IDF开发是指使用ESP-IDF(ESP32 IoT Development Framework)进行ESP32开发的过程。首先,需要配置目标芯片为esp32,可以使用命令"idf.py set-target esp32"来完成配置。接下来,将ESP32开发板通过Micro USB线连接到电脑上。然后,需要在Windows环境下搭建ESP32 C3软件开发环境。运行命令"idf.py build"可以编译应用程序以及所有ESP-IDF组件,并生成bootloader、分区表和应用程序二进制文件。通过这些步骤和命令,可以进行ESP32 IDF开发。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* [esp32学习-手把手搭建idf开发环境](https://blog.csdn.net/zppsky_123/article/details/122605515)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_1"}}] [.reference_item style="max-width: 50%"]
- *2* *3* [ESP32-IDF开发笔记 | 01 - ESP-IDF开发环境搭建(2023.04.08更新)](https://blog.csdn.net/Mculover666/article/details/116305921)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_1"}}] [.reference_item style="max-width: 50%"]
[ .reference_list ]
esp32 SDK开发
ESP32 SDK开发是使用Espressif官方提供的ESP-IDF(ESP32 IoT Development Framework)进行开发的过程。ESP-IDF是一个开源的、跨平台的开发框架,它提供了一系列的API和工具,使得开发者可以方便地进行ESP32的开发。ESP-IDF支持C语言和C++语言,同时也提供了丰富的示例代码和文档,方便开发者学习和使用。在进行ESP32 SDK开发之前,需要先搭建好ESP-IDF的开发环境,包括安装Python、Git等必备工具,以及配置ESP-IDF的开发环境。